What is an Open-Source Firewall?
An open-source firewall is a software-based firewall that is free to use, modify, and distribute. Unlike traditional hardware-based firewalls, open-source firewalls are highly customizable and can be tailored to meet specific security needs. They are often used in conjunction with Linux operating systems but can also run on other platforms.
